dc.description.abstract Construction is one of the Pakistan’s largest industries. It is phenomena which convert financial investments into physical assets such as buildings, dams, roads, bridges, houses and other elements of infrastructure. Cost and duration are the main factors due to which construction projects suffer mostly. Many stake holders are involved in projects related to construction i.e. designers, owners, contractors, consultants and others. The basic aim of this study is to find the factors on which labor productivity depends directly or indirectly. Competent labors are the need of good construction. Poor quality and low productivity are common problems on construction projects due to which projects suffer. One reason for this is incompetency of labors. Labors are responsible for most of the construction activities. There is need to identify the factors that hinder the display of construction productivity of labors in the field. Factors affecting labor productivity were retrieved from the literature review and interviews of professionals. This research acquaints construction project managers with knowledge of the potential issues that labors encounter and suggests guidelines for their eradication to enhance the productivity of labors. A literature review, pilot survey and factors recommended by experts were considered to categorize the factors into five groups. Disloyalty with work, lack of required tools and/or equipments and safe environment are the top three factors which affects construction labor productivity on building projects. Disloyality can be converted into loyality by educate, motivate abd guide labors. Contractor should provide complete supply schedule of material and equipment for project. Continuous safety meetings should be arranged and also training on safety. en_US
